Compressed air systems are a vital component of many industrial processes, and they come in a variety of types and designs. Two of the most common types are variable displacement and variable speed drive compressors. While both types are designed to optimize system efficiency, there are some important differences between them. In this article, we will discuss the differences between variable displacement and variable speed drive compressors.

Variable Displacement Compressors

Variable displacement compressors, also known as variable output compressors, are designed to adjust the output of compressed air to meet the changing demands of the system. They achieve this by varying the volume of the compression chamber. The compressor can adjust the displacement of the chamber by using either a mechanical or electronic mechanism. The mechanical mechanism uses a swash plate to vary the angle of the piston, while the electronic mechanism uses a solenoid valve to control the displacement of the compressor. The result is a compressor that can adjust the output of compressed air or refrigerant to match the changing demands of the system.

Variable Speed Drive Compressors

Variable speed drive compressors, on the other hand, are designed to adjust the speed of the motor to match the changing demands of the system. They achieve this by using a variable frequency drive (VFD) to control the speed of the motor. The VFD adjusts the frequency of the electricity supplied to the motor to control its speed. The result is a compressor that can adjust the output of compressed air or refrigerant by varying the speed of the motor.

Differences between Variable Displacement and Variable Speed Drive Compressors

While both variable displacement and variable speed drive compressors are designed to optimize system efficiency, there are some important differences between them.

With a variable displacement compressor, the motor and airend are spinning at the same speed, but due to the reduced load, less energy is needed. Variable speed drive compressors, on the other hand, adjust the speed of the motor (and therefore the airend) to match the demand, resulting in even more efficient operation and lower energy consumption.

Cost-wise, although the Variable Speed compressors is more cost efficient, it also comes with a larger price tag, so that exact savings (if any varies). We would recommend getting a complete compressed air audit done to see which system is best for you.
